  1. Shūhei Nomura (野村 周平, Nomura Shūhei, born November 14, 1993) is a Japanese actor. He was born in Kobe, Hyogo Prefecture, and is of one-quarter Chinese descent and speaks fluent Chinese. [1] In 2009, he was selected from about 30,000 applicants as the winner of the Nationwide Amuse Audition. [2] [3]
